:root,[data-aesthetic=classic][data-mode=light]{--font-heading: "Crimson Pro", Georgia, "Times New Roman", serif;--font-body: "Crimson Pro", Georgia, "Times New Roman", serif;--font-mono: "Courier Prime", "Courier New", monospace;--bg: #f5f1eb;--bg-card: #faf8f4;--bg-inset: #efe9df;--text: #2c2416;--text-muted: #6b5d4d;--text-light: #f5f1eb;--accent: #4a5d4a;--accent-hover: #3a4a3a;--accent-warm: #8b4513;--border: #d4cdc0;--border-ornate: #8b7355;--gold: #b8860b;--tag-bg: #e8e4d9;--tag-text: #4a5d4a;--ornament-1: "═══════ ❧ ═══════";--ornament-2: "─────── ✦ ───────";--nav-dot: "·"}[data-aesthetic=classic][data-mode=dark]{--bg: #1a1612;--bg-card: #252018;--bg-inset: #1f1a14;--text: #e8e0d4;--text-muted: #a89880;--text-light: #f5f1eb;--accent: #8aaa8a;--accent-hover: #a0c0a0;--accent-warm: #c08050;--border: #3a3228;--border-ornate: #6a5a48;--gold: #d4a855;--tag-bg: #2a2520;--tag-text: #8aaa8a}[data-aesthetic=futuristic][data-mode=light]{--font-heading: "Orbitron", "Arial Black", sans-serif;--font-body: "JetBrains Mono", "SF Mono", monospace;--font-mono: "JetBrains Mono", "SF Mono", monospace;--bg: #f0f4f8;--bg-card: #ffffff;--bg-inset: #e4ecf4;--text: #0a1628;--text-muted: #4a5568;--text-light: #f0f4f8;--accent: #0891b2;--accent-hover: #0e7490;--accent-warm: #d946ef;--border: #cbd5e1;--border-ornate: #0891b2;--gold: #d946ef;--tag-bg: #e0f2fe;--tag-text: #0891b2;--ornament-1: "//======= EXTENOTE =======//";--ornament-2: "< ─────── ◆ ─────── >";--nav-dot: "|"}[data-aesthetic=futuristic][data-mode=dark]{--font-heading: "Orbitron", "Arial Black", sans-serif;--font-body: "JetBrains Mono", "SF Mono", monospace;--font-mono: "JetBrains Mono", "SF Mono", monospace;--bg: #0a0e14;--bg-card: #131920;--bg-inset: #0d1117;--text: #e6edf3;--text-muted: #7d8590;--text-light: #e6edf3;--accent: #00d4ff;--accent-hover: #00ffff;--accent-warm: #ff00ff;--border: #21262d;--border-ornate: #00d4ff;--gold: #ff00ff;--tag-bg: #0d1f2d;--tag-text: #00d4ff;--ornament-1: "//======= EXTENOTE =======//";--ornament-2: "< ─────── ◆ ─────── >";--nav-dot: "|"}*{box-sizing:border-box;margin:0;padding:0}html{font-family:var(--font-body);font-size:18px;line-height:1.7;background:var(--bg);color:var(--text);transition:background .3s,color .3s}[data-aesthetic=futuristic]{font-size:16px;line-height:1.6}body{max-width:1200px;margin:0 auto;padding:0}a{color:var(--accent);text-decoration:none;transition:color .2s}a:hover{color:var(--accent-hover)}[data-aesthetic=classic] a:hover{text-decoration:underline;text-decoration-style:dotted;text-underline-offset:3px}[data-aesthetic=futuristic] a:hover{text-decoration:none;text-shadow:0 0 8px var(--accent)}code{font-family:var(--font-mono);font-size:.9em;padding:.15rem .4rem;background:var(--bg-inset);border:1px solid var(--border);border-radius:2px}[data-aesthetic=futuristic] code{border-radius:0;border-left:2px solid var(--accent)}pre{background:var(--bg-inset);border:1px solid var(--border);border-left:3px solid var(--border-ornate);padding:1rem 1.25rem;overflow-x:auto;margin:1rem 0}[data-aesthetic=futuristic] pre{border-radius:0;border:1px solid var(--border-ornate);box-shadow:0 0 10px #00d4ff1a}[data-aesthetic=futuristic][data-mode=dark] pre{box-shadow:0 0 15px #00d4ff26,inset 0 0 30px #0000004d}pre code{background:transparent;border:none;padding:0}.ornament{text-align:center;color:var(--border-ornate);font-size:.9rem;letter-spacing:.5em;margin:.5rem 0}.ornament:before{content:var(--ornament-1)}[data-aesthetic=futuristic] .ornament{font-family:var(--font-mono);letter-spacing:.2em;font-size:.75rem}.divider{text-align:center;color:var(--border-ornate);font-size:.8rem;letter-spacing:.3em;margin:1.5rem 0}.divider:before{content:var(--ornament-2)}[data-aesthetic=futuristic] .divider{font-family:var(--font-mono);letter-spacing:.1em}.top-nav{text-align:center;padding:1.5rem 2rem 1rem;margin-bottom:0;border-bottom:1px solid var(--border);transition:background .3s,border-color .3s}[data-aesthetic=futuristic] .top-nav{border-bottom:1px solid var(--border-ornate)}[data-aesthetic=futuristic][data-mode=dark] .top-nav{background:linear-gradient(180deg,rgba(0,212,255,.05) 0%,transparent 100%);border-bottom:1px solid var(--border-ornate);box-shadow:0 1px 20px #00d4ff1a}.brand{font-family:var(--font-heading);font-size:1.6rem;font-weight:600;letter-spacing:.15em;text-transform:uppercase;margin-bottom:.25rem;display:block}[data-aesthetic=futuristic] .brand{font-size:1.4rem;letter-spacing:.3em}[data-aesthetic=futuristic][data-mode=dark] .brand a{text-shadow:0 0 20px var(--accent)}.brand a,.brand span{color:var(--text)}.brand a:hover{color:var(--accent);text-decoration:none}.nav-ornament{text-align:center;color:var(--border-ornate);font-size:.9rem;letter-spacing:.5em;margin:.5rem 0}.nav-ornament:before{content:var(--ornament-1)}[data-aesthetic=futuristic] .nav-ornament{font-family:var(--font-mono);letter-spacing:.2em;font-size:.7rem}.nav-links{display:flex;justify-content:center;gap:2rem;margin-top:1rem;font-size:.95rem}[data-aesthetic=futuristic] .nav-links{gap:1.5rem;font-size:.85rem}.nav-links a{color:var(--text-muted);text-transform:lowercase;letter-spacing:.1em;padding:.25rem 0;border-bottom:1px solid transparent}[data-aesthetic=futuristic] .nav-links a{text-transform:uppercase;letter-spacing:.15em;font-weight:500}.nav-links a:hover{color:var(--accent);text-decoration:none;border-bottom-color:var(--accent)}[data-aesthetic=futuristic][data-mode=dark] .nav-links a:hover{text-shadow:0 0 10px var(--accent)}.nav-links a[aria-current=page]{color:var(--accent);border-bottom-color:var(--accent)}.nav-dot{color:var(--border-ornate)}.nav-dot:before{content:var(--nav-dot)}.theme-controls{display:flex;justify-content:center;gap:1.5rem;margin-top:1rem;padding-top:.75rem;border-top:1px dotted var(--border)}.theme-toggle{display:flex;align-items:center;gap:.5rem;font-size:.75rem;color:var(--text-muted);text-transform:uppercase;letter-spacing:.1em}.toggle-btn{background:var(--bg-inset);border:1px solid var(--border);padding:.3rem .6rem;font-family:inherit;font-size:.7rem;color:var(--text-muted);cursor:pointer;transition:all .2s;text-transform:uppercase;letter-spacing:.05em}[data-aesthetic=classic] .toggle-btn{border-radius:2px}[data-aesthetic=futuristic] .toggle-btn{border-radius:0;font-family:var(--font-mono)}.toggle-btn:hover,.toggle-btn.active{background:var(--accent);color:var(--text-light);border-color:var(--accent)}[data-aesthetic=futuristic][data-mode=dark] .toggle-btn:hover,[data-aesthetic=futuristic][data-mode=dark] .toggle-btn.active{box-shadow:0 0 10px var(--accent)}.site-footer{text-align:center;padding:2rem 1.5rem;color:var(--text-muted);border-top:1px solid var(--border);margin-top:3rem;font-size:.9rem}[data-aesthetic=classic] .site-footer{font-style:italic}[data-aesthetic=futuristic] .site-footer{font-size:.8rem;letter-spacing:.05em;border-top:1px solid var(--border-ornate)}[data-aesthetic=futuristic][data-mode=dark] .site-footer{text-shadow:0 0 5px rgba(0,212,255,.3)}@media (max-width: 600px){html{font-size:16px}[data-aesthetic=futuristic]{font-size:14px}.brand{font-size:1.3rem;letter-spacing:.1em}[data-aesthetic=futuristic] .brand{font-size:1.1rem}.nav-links{gap:1rem;font-size:.9rem}.nav-ornament:before{content:"══ ❧ ══"}[data-aesthetic=futuristic] .nav-ornament:before{content:"// EXTENOTE //"}.theme-controls{flex-direction:column;gap:.75rem}}.site-footer[data-astro-cid-sz7xmlte]{text-align:center;padding:2rem 1.5rem;color:var(--text-muted);border-top:1px solid var(--border);margin-top:3rem}.footer-content[data-astro-cid-sz7xmlte]{font-size:.9rem;margin-bottom:1.5rem}[data-astro-cid-sz7xmlte][data-aesthetic=classic] .footer-content[data-astro-cid-sz7xmlte]{font-style:italic}[data-astro-cid-sz7xmlte][data-aesthetic=futuristic] .footer-content[data-astro-cid-sz7xmlte]{font-size:.8rem;letter-spacing:.05em}.theme-controls[data-astro-cid-sz7xmlte]{display:flex;justify-content:center;gap:1.5rem;padding-top:1rem;border-top:1px dotted var(--border)}.theme-toggle[data-astro-cid-sz7xmlte]{display:flex;align-items:center;gap:.5rem}.toggle-label[data-astro-cid-sz7xmlte]{font-size:.7rem;color:var(--text-muted);text-transform:uppercase;letter-spacing:.1em}.toggle-btn[data-astro-cid-sz7xmlte]{background:var(--bg-inset);border:1px solid var(--border);padding:.3rem .6rem;font-family:inherit;font-size:.7rem;color:var(--text-muted);cursor:pointer;transition:all .2s;text-transform:uppercase;letter-spacing:.05em}[data-astro-cid-sz7xmlte][data-aesthetic=classic] .toggle-btn[data-astro-cid-sz7xmlte]{border-radius:2px}[data-astro-cid-sz7xmlte][data-aesthetic=futuristic] .toggle-btn[data-astro-cid-sz7xmlte]{border-radius:0;font-family:var(--font-mono)}.toggle-btn[data-astro-cid-sz7xmlte]:hover,.toggle-btn[data-astro-cid-sz7xmlte].active{background:var(--accent);color:var(--text-light);border-color:var(--accent)}[data-astro-cid-sz7xmlte][data-aesthetic=futuristic][data-mode=dark] .toggle-btn[data-astro-cid-sz7xmlte]:hover,[data-astro-cid-sz7xmlte][data-aesthetic=futuristic][data-mode=dark] .toggle-btn[data-astro-cid-sz7xmlte].active{box-shadow:0 0 10px var(--accent)}@media (max-width: 600px){.theme-controls[data-astro-cid-sz7xmlte]{flex-direction:column;gap:.75rem}}
